mysql认证考试试题

MySQL认证考试试题

mysql认证考试试题

MySQL是一种常见的数据库管理系统,而MySQL认证考试则是测试数据库管理员的能力和技能的重要途径。以下是一些常见的MySQL认证考试试题。

1. 什么是MySQL? MySQL是一种开源的关系型数据库管理系统,可在多个操作系统和平台上运行。 2. MySQL 8.0的默认身份验证插件是什么? MySQL 8.0的默认身份验证插件为“caching_sha2_password”。 3. 如何设置MySQL用户的密码? 可以通过运行以下命令来设置MySQL用户的密码:SET PASSWORD FOR 'user'@'host' = PASSWORD('new_password')4. 如何创建一个新的MySQL用户? 可以通过运行以下命令创建一个新的MySQL用户:CREATE USER 'username'@'localhost' IDENTIFIED BY 'password';5. 如何授予MySQL用户特定的权限? 可以通过以下命令将权限授予MySQL用户:GRANT permission ON database.table TO 'user'@'host';其中permission可能是SELECT,INSERT,UPDATE或DELETE等。 6. 如何撤销或拒绝MySQL用户对数据库的访问权限? 可以通过以下命令撤销或拒绝MySQL用户的访问权限:REVOKE permission ON database.table FROM 'user'@'host';其中permission可能是SELECT,INSERT,UPDATE或DELETE等。 7. 什么是MySQL数据库备份? MySQL数据库的备份是指将数据库中的数据和对象以某种方式复制到其他位置或媒体,以便在需要时恢复它们。 8. 如何在MySQL中备份数据库? 可以使用mysqldump命令来备份MySQL数据库。例如:mysqldump -u [username] -p [database_name] >[backup_file.sql]9. 如何在MySQL中还原数据库? 可以使用以下命令在MySQL中还原数据库:mysql -u [username] -p [database_name]10. 如何查看MySQL服务器上的所有数据库? 可以使用以下命令来查看MySQL服务器上的所有数据库:<code>SHOW DATABASES;